America's Premier High-IQ Organization Picks the Best Table Games at Its Annual Mind Games Event
HURST, Texas - Californer -- After more than 48 hours of nonstop gameplay, our Mensa Mind Games judges have selected the following titles to receive the official Mensa Select seal:
These titles have been awarded the official Mensa Select distinction because each is original in concept, challenging, and well designed. Additionally, these games provide a high value for the price, are easy to comprehend and play, and prove highly entertaining.

Held April 20-23 this year in Columbus, Ohio, Mind Games is a four-day board-game-judging marathon, during which the year's five best new-to-market games are chosen and awarded the coveted Mensa Select seal — a stamp of approval from 400 of the country's most avid board-gaming fans.
About Mensa Select®
Awarded annually since 1990 by a judging panel comprised of Mensa members, the Mensa Select seal indicates that a game is distinctive, challenging, and thoughtfully designed. Additionally, these games are a good value for the price, easy to comprehend and play, and, above all, fun! Look for the Mensa Select seal when purchasing your next game.
About American Mensa
American Mensa is an organization open to anyone who scores in the top 2 percent on an accepted standardized intelligence test. Mensa has about 50,000 members in the United States and more than 140,000 members globally. For more information about American Mensa, visit americanmensa.org or call (817) 607-0060.
- Trekking Through History by Underdog Games
- Mille Fiori by Devir Games
- Gartenbau by 25th Century Games
- Akropolis by Hachette Boardgames
- boop. by Smirk & Dagger Games
